Default Logitech QuickCam (+ Deluxe) For Notebooks Review

Click the image to open in full size.

Peek-a-boo, we can see you! Or at least we could if you invested in a webcam, and there's never been a better time. With the emergence of broadband connections into the mainstream market along with increasingly powerful computing solutions, almost anyone will find themselves equipped to broadcast their mugs. And we'll be broadcasting ours, as today we look at two of Logitech's offerings, the QuickCam and QuickCam Deluxe for Notebooks. - Paul "One4yu2c" Lilly
